What if the version of Jesus you've been shown isn't actually Him?
The Christ Manifesto is written for those who have wrestled with faith, stepped back from religion, or begun to question whether what they were taught was ever aligned with His real teachings.
This is not a call back to church. It is an invitation to look at Jesus Himself, apart from the noise, the contradictions, and the people who have carried His name without integrity and without Christlike love.
Through authentic stories shaped by vulnerability, violence, forgiveness, and difficult choices, this book walks with you through the gap between the Jesus of the Gospels and the version often presented in His name. At its center is a question that deserves an honest answer:
If Jesus is love, why do so few who claim His name resemble His heart?
It may be that the tension you've felt was never with Him-but with what control-fixated individuals have built around Him.
